  1. Click ‘Get Form’ to open the history ths in the editor.
  2. Begin by entering the child's name and date of birth in the designated fields. This information is crucial for identifying the child’s specific trauma history.
  3. In the 'Parent Version' section, specify your relationship to the child. This helps contextualize the responses you will provide.
  4. Carefully read each question regarding traumatic experiences. For any incidents that have occurred, enter how many times they happened and rate their impact on a scale from 0 (Not at all) to 5 (Extremely).
  5. Ensure all sections are completed accurately before saving or sharing your document. Utilize our platform's features to sign or distribute as needed.

To become a history teacher, you will need: 1) a bachelors degree; 2) subject matter competency (SMC); and 3) teacher certification. Your bachelors degree may be in any field, but the two most appropriate majors for aspiring history teachers offered at Stanislaus State, are History or Social Science.
